WebScoliosis is a deformity of the backbone (spine). It's when the spine has a side-to-side curve. The curve of the spine measures 10 degrees or more. WebIn adults, in addition to postural changes that include a prominent lean to one side, plus the aforementioned symptoms, pain can be the most noticeable symptom of severe scoliosis. While postural changes and pain are the most common symptoms of severe scoliosis, additional symptoms reveal how the condition can affect the body in many ways.

WebApr 8, 2024 · People with scoliosis develop additional curves to either side of the body, and the bones of the spine twist on each other, forming a C or an S-shaped scoliosis curve in the spine. Scoliosis ranges from 10-20 degrees (mild), 20-50 degrees (moderate), and severe (greater than 50 degrees). WebDec 31, 2009 · The early signs of scoliosis are subtle. In adolescents, parents will often notice an asymmetry of the patient’s back, or perhaps different should heights. Adults often notice a decrease in height, or that their clothes fit differently, or their chest becomes prominent on one side. Symptoms.
